Mitch Marner's future in Toronto is up in the air after their devastating loss, and now he's addressed that in the moments after the team were officially eliminated.

While the Toronto Maple Leafs gave it their all in the Stanley Cup Playoffs this season, the team still weren't good enough to make it all the way, and now, they head into another summer following a heartbreaking end to their season.

This time however, it could be the end of the line for some key players in Toronto, as the likes of John Tavares and Mitch Marner are both set to be free agents after lengthy runs as members of the Maple Leafs.

In the moments following their loss, a reporter asked Marner about his future in Toronto, and given all that he's been through over his career and in this heartbreaking Game 7, it's safe to say that he wasn't in the mood to think about his future.

"I don't have any thoughts right now. Pretty devastated with what just happened."

Given the way he played in the post-season, most fans likely don't want Marner back after this season, and the Maple Leafs may feel the same way, as Darren Dreger is now reporting the team were once willing to give him $13.5 million, but with the fan backlash and his struggles, it may not be on the table anymore.

Ultimately, this was another tough end to a season in Toronto for Marner, the Core Four and the Maple Leafs, especially those loyal fans who had built up their belief in 2024/25, but after their performances in clutch games, we may have seen the last of No. 16 in Toronto as a Maple Leaf.
